Among the various types of IV cannulas, options such as straight, butterfly, and closed systems cater to different medical needs. Straight IV cannulas are commonly used for routine infusions, while butterfly cannulas are preferred for short-term access due to their stability and ease of use. Closed systems, on the other hand, enhance patient safety by minimizing the risk of contamination, making them increasingly popular in surgical settings.
